Transaction 3aade20883c2db765ff9b423bed3ccc11f3170e5888198587bd78f421036615e

2 Input
1 Outputs
  • 3aade20883c2db765ff9b423bed3ccc11f3170e5888198587bd78f421036615e:0
  • value  4097892
    address  1PhLfEyYyndXzX2szf3YLT4TRKqwyJxMmW